How It Started
When I launched Proactive Wellness in April 2025, all of my energy — my website, SEO, graphics, everything — was focused on weight loss, testosterone replacement therapy, and hormone optimization. Direct primary care was more of a side offering.
That model was based on what I thought I had to do to succeed. But it wasn’t what my soul wanted.
The flame that started Proactive Wellness actually began years earlier — around 2014 or 2015 — when I was pregnant with my third child. At that time, I was a registered nurse working on a busy cardiac progressive care unit after seven years as a cardiac monitor tech and unit secretary.
So, 20 years now — two full decades — I’ve lived and breathed healthcare. I’ve seen the inside of the system. I’ve felt its flaws. From the first day, I recognized how broken it was.

My Education and Evolution
I’ve spent years chasing more knowledge so I could be the kind of provider patients deserve.
Associate’s Degree in Nursing (2012, Tallahassee State College)
Bachelor’s in Nursing (2016, University of West Florida)
Master’s in Nursing (2020, Keiser University)
Post-Master’s FNP Certificate (2022, Florida State University)
Board Certified and Autonomous Advanced Registered Nurse Practitioner Certified (APRN, FNP-C)
Graduate of Functional Nutrition Alliance’s Full Body Systems Program — a 10-month intensive that teaches functional and lifestyle medicine through each body system.
That last one changed everything. Andrea Nakayama, the founder, inspired me deeply. She not only healed herself from Hashimoto’s but built a community of practitioners filling the gap between conventional medicine and true healing.
Every patient I meet today reminds me why this work matters. Honestly, about 80% of my patients carry medical trauma— stories of being dismissed, rushed, or mistreated by the healthcare system. They come to me anxious and defeated, and my job — my calling — is to help them trust healthcare again.
